echo "=== PocketMine Benchmark suite ===\n";
if(extension_loaded("pocketmine")){
echo "[*] PocketMine native PHP extension v".phpversion("pocketmine")." loaded.\n";
}
$iterations = 200000;
$score = 0;
$tests = 0;
echo "[*] Using $iterations iterations\n";
$expect = 0.3;
echo "[*] Measuring Random integer generation [$expect]... ";
$random = new Random(1337);
$start = microtime(true);
for($i = $iterations; $i > 0; --$i){
$random->nextSignedInt();
}
$taken = microtime(true) - $start;
$score += $taken / $expect;
++$tests;
echo round($taken, 6)."s\n";
$expect = 1.2;
echo "[*] Measuring Simplex noise (8 octaves) [$expect]... ";
$noise = new Simplex(new Random(0), 8, 0.5, 8);
$start = microtime(true);
for($i = $iterations; $i > 0; --$i){
$noise->getNoise2D($i, $i ^ 0xdead);
}
$taken = microtime(true) - $start;
$score += $taken / $expect;
++$tests;
echo round($taken, 6)."s\n";
$expect = 3.5;
echo "[*] Measuring Perlin noise (8 octaves) [$expect]... ";
$noise = new Perlin(new Random(0), 8, 0.5, 8);
$start = microtime(true);
for($i = $iterations; $i > 0; --$i){
$noise->getNoise2D($i, $i ^ 0xdead);
}
$taken = microtime(true) - $start;
$score += $taken / $expect;
++$tests;
echo round($taken, 6)."s\n";
$expect = 0.8;
echo "[*] Measuring Vector3 creation & distance [$expect]... ";
$vector = new Vector3(1337, 31337, 0xff);
$start = microtime(true);
for($i = $iterations; $i > 0; --$i){
$vector->distance(new Vector3(600, 300, 600));
}
$taken = microtime(true) - $start;
$score += $taken / $expect;
++$tests;
echo round($taken, 6)."s\n";
$expect = 5.5;
echo "[*] Measuring file operations [$expect]... ";
$start = microtime(true);
for($i = $iterations; $i > 0; --$i){
@file_exists("./$i.example");
}
$taken = microtime(true) - $start;
$score += $taken / $expect;
++$tests;
echo round($taken, 6)."s\n";
$expect = 12.1;
echo "[*] Simple Packet decoding [$expect]... ";
$packet = hex2bin("8400000000000815");
$start = microtime(true);
for($i = $iterations; $i > 0; --$i){
$pk = new Packet(ord($packet{0}));
$pk->buffer =& $packet;
$pk->decode();
}
$taken = microtime(true) - $start;
$score += $taken / $expect;
++$tests;
echo round($taken, 6)."s\n";
echo "\n\n[*] Total score (~1000 good; less is better): ".round(($score / $tests) * 1000, 3)."\n";
